I picked up a fiberglass sit on top kayak by the name of Tad at a garage sale for $20. It is a very fast nimble boat about 14 feet long. But man is the thing unstable. This is the most unstable kayak I have ever paddled other that a racing ski. No way you could fish out of it. If you have paddle in hand to brace you are ok. Anyone else have one of these? I have made an outrigger system for it but don't know if it will work yet.
